									<p><span style="font-weight: 400;">So, what can you do if you crave a private retreat, but you don’t have tons of cash? Here are eight clever ideas for creating a low-commitment man cave that won’t require you to take out a home equity line of credit. </span></p><h2><b>1. Clean Out Your Garage</b></h2><p><span style="font-weight: 400;">Your garage is a unique part of your home. It’s attached to the house itself, but it’s distinctly different. If you cleaned up that </span><a href="https://www.fromhousetohome.com/garden/organize-garden-tools/#:~:text=Hang%20Garden%20Hand%20Tools%20On%20Pegboard&amp;text=For%20the%20garden%20tools%20with,shovels%20in%20the%20second%20row)." data-wpel-link="external" rel="nofollow external noopener noreferrer"><span style="font-weight: 400;">pile of landscaping tools</span></a><span style="font-weight: 400;">, you could use some of the space for a man cave, if not a man corner.   </span></p><p><span style="font-weight: 400;">Hide those oil stains by using epoxy to prevent spills and moisture penetration. Paint your walls for a finished look, choosing light shades to </span><a href="https://www.aladdindoors.com/how-to-design-modern-interior-for-your-garage/" data-wpel-link="external" rel="nofollow external noopener noreferrer"><span style="font-weight: 400;">make your space appear bigger</span></a><span style="font-weight: 400;"> and darker ones for contrast. </span></p><p><span style="font-weight: 400;">Replace that single incandescent bulb with a stylish LED light, while you’re at it. You can even find color-changing versions for a cool effect.</span></p><h2><b>2. Consider a He-Shed</b></h2><p><span style="font-weight: 400;">This suggestion does require you some cash. But folks have been converting Home Depot </span><a href="https://crafty.diply.com/134483/people-are-turning-home-depot-tuff-sheds-into-affordable-two-sto" data-wpel-link="external" rel="nofollow external noopener noreferrer"><span style="font-weight: 400;">sheds into tiny homes</span></a><span style="font-weight: 400;"> that they’re able to occupy full time. You can find a smaller, less expensive model for your own man cave. </span></p><p><span style="font-weight: 400;">Want some portable fun? If you can snag an old trailer on the cheap, why not build a mobile version that doubles as a camper? There’s no need to pay glamping resort fees when you can tow your lodging for a fraction of the price of an RV. </span></p><h2><b>3. Repurpose Your Office</b></h2><p><span style="font-weight: 400;">Do you have a dedicated home office? Why not repurpose part of it for fun and relaxation? </span></p><p><span style="font-weight: 400;">If you have a second oversized monitor, a set of </span><a href="https://www.instructables.com/Use-an-LCD-Monitor-as-a-TV-without-a-Computer/" data-wpel-link="external" rel="nofollow external noopener noreferrer"><span style="font-weight: 400;">RCA audio or digital cables</span></a><span style="font-weight: 400;"> can transform it into a television. Add a cozy armchair that you can swivel, and you’re all set to watch the big game while the kids enjoy cartoons in the living room. </span></p><h2><b>4. Claim a Family Room Corner</b></h2><p><span style="font-weight: 400;">You’re a part of your family, so why not claim a corner of the family room for yourself? You can use a room divider to create a little more privacy than you’d usually enjoy. </span></p><p><span style="font-weight: 400;">Even an area rug can define the space, though it’s slightly easier to keep stray Legos at bay with a physical barrier. </span></p><h2><b>5. Give the Nursery a Try</b></h2><p><span style="font-weight: 400;">Your first instinct may tell you to create your man cave as far from the kid’s room as possible. But if you think about it, a nursery can make the ideal location. </span></p><p><span style="font-weight: 400;">Your baby doesn’t make much noise when resting, and many infants can sleep through a space-shuttle launch. Plus, you can close the door, keeping your older kids at bay when you want privacy.</span></p><h2><b>6. Look Down Under</b></h2><p><span style="font-weight: 400;">What’s in your basement? If nothing lurks below other than a bunch of old boxes, start sorting through them for your spring yard sale now.</span></p><p><span style="font-weight: 400;">Then, use the space to create your man cave. As a bonus, your spot </span><a href="https://physics.stackexchange.com/questions/83006/why-basements-stay-cold-even-during-summer" data-wpel-link="external" rel="nofollow external noopener noreferrer"><span style="font-weight: 400;">will stay comfortably cool</span></a><span style="font-weight: 400;"> in the summer, even if you lack central AC. </span></p><h2><b>7. Aim High</b></h2><p><span style="font-weight: 400;">If you live in a Western state with sandier soil, you might not have a basement. Why not look to the sky? You can convert your attic into your man cave, even if you can’t stand upright in every part. Just keep a rolling chair near the entrance and use that to navigate the space. </span></p><p><span style="font-weight: 400;">If you have nothing there but insulation, you’ll </span><a href="https://homeguides.sfgate.com/lay-attic-flooring-top-fiberglass-insulation-99302.html" data-wpel-link="external" rel="nofollow external noopener noreferrer"><span style="font-weight: 400;">need to lay flooring</span></a><span style="font-weight: 400;">, but the boards themselves shouldn’t break the bank. </span></p><h2><b>8. Repurpose a Patio</b></h2><p><span style="font-weight: 400;">Who said a man cave needed to be an indoor space? You can repurpose a corner of your patio or deck into a private retreat. </span></p><p><span style="font-weight: 400;">One method is to screen in a portion, using temporary glass or plastic panels in winter to keep out the chill. If you live in a warmer climate, you might not need anything more than a patio heater to achieve comfort. </span></p><h2><b>Create a Low-Commitment Man Cave with These 8 Clever Ideas</b></h2><p><span style="font-weight: 400;">Don’t despair if you need a place to call your own but don’t have much cash.
